Ordinals
beta
Sat 514066967181882
decimal
102813.1967181882
degree
0°102813′2013″1967181882‴
percentile
24.47937941654076%
name
kfbllqxyxdf
cycle
0
epoch
0
period
50
block
102813
offset
1967181882
timestamp
2011-01-15 14:14:52 UTC
rarity
common
prev
next